394 Commits (8124b60a99540a7540607884acd75d9ad755a8c2)

Author SHA1 Message Date
Thibaut Girka 7a91431b6f Do not replace history state
6 years ago
Thibaut Girka 4073773a9f [Glitch] Enable media timeline
6 years ago
Thibaut Girka adcfdafc26 [Glitch] Hide section headline for timelines in production
6 years ago
Thibaut Girka 0ea5823484 [Glitch] Change column params on pinned timeline
6 years ago
Thibaut Girka f39c452cab [Glitch] Save onlyMedia prop when pinning column
6 years ago
Thibaut Girka 498ff2b52e [Glitch] Add exact attribute to WrappedRoute for community timeline
6 years ago
Thibaut Girka 0a87d07f97 [Glitch] Add media timeline
6 years ago
Thibaut Girka cdc9dca649 [Glitch] Add notification quick-filter bar in the frontend app
6 years ago
Thibaut Girka e4b9a8da07 Sandbox toot embeds in the embed modal
6 years ago
Thibaut Girka d16638a116 [Glitch] Minor scrollable list fixes
6 years ago
Thibaut Girka b19e5cf48d Split out is_changing_upload from is_submitting
6 years ago
Thibaut Girka 4671179f5f [Glitch] Make animated header resoect `auto_play_gif`
6 years ago
Thibaut Girka 4760c6e767 On mobile, go back in browser history upon posting, unless threaded mode is enabled
6 years ago
Thibaut Girka 9fd8019854 [Glitch] Fix “load more” button when no data has been fetched
6 years ago
Thibaut Girka 4b2c0e4e73 [Glitch] Make account media gallery more consistent with account timeline
6 years ago
Thibaut Girka dda787761b [Glitch] Fix LoadMore usage in account media gallery
6 years ago
Thibaut Girka 467786f29b Fix mention links in detailed statuses not opening in the WebUI
6 years ago
Thibaut Girka a281d3ebd3 Scroll to selected toot even if the ancestors happen to be loaded
6 years ago
Thibaut Girka 8117ba2cb1 Scroll to detailed status when new ancestors get inserted
6 years ago
Thibaut Girka 5a03b30f13 [Glitch] Fix bug in order of conversations in web UI
6 years ago
Thibaut Girka ff50412846 [Glitch] Replace recursion in status mapStateToProps
6 years ago
Thibaut Girka 05d7c498ba [Glitch] Introduce flat layout to contexts reducer
6 years ago
Thibaut Girka fc707adcde Improve detailed status component lifecycle
6 years ago
Thibaut Girka c0675a272e Do not crash the whole UI when loading an invalid column
6 years ago
Thibaut Girka 76603a189a Switch “cycling” reply policy link to set of radio inputs
6 years ago
Thibaut Girka f21f359653 Add basic UI to set list replies setting in glitch-soc
6 years ago
Thibaut Girka c81ad5a2cb [Glitch] Volume sliders for videos
6 years ago
Thibaut Girka 550c523233 Update MediaGallery and Video props when folding/unfolding CWs in detailed statuses
6 years ago
Thibaut Girka b8018a1bcb Render placeholder when inline video container width isn't known
6 years ago
Thibaut Girka e7c0ad6ac4 Move URLs to backend in their own file
6 years ago
Thibaut Girka 07e0f1023d [Glitch] Fix loading indicator inconsistency
6 years ago
Thibaut Girka f40a7b2616 [Glitch] Use local instead of global loading indicator for timelines, account timelines
6 years ago
Thibaut Girka e48b428ef3 [Glitch] Implement adding a user to a list from their profile
6 years ago
Thibaut Girka 13567f13af [Glitch] Port some of upstream's getting started footer links
6 years ago
Thibaut Girka 8bef422043 Add a local setting for inline preview cards
6 years ago
Thibaut Girka 7f023b3b98 [Glitch] Fix dimensions of preview cards, fix crash in web UI, fix warning
6 years ago
Thibaut Girka 18870c45f1 [Glitch] Include preview cards in status entity in REST API
6 years ago
Thibaut Girka d091159140 Do not rely on hover for upload form options if touch is used
6 years ago
Thibaut Girka 1a63a8f74e [Glitch] Surround mid-text display names with bdi tags
6 years ago
Thibaut Girka 6651d4fa7c [Glitch] fix: initial state of PrivacyDropdown is should not be null
6 years ago
Thibaut Girka 3d8c1f6104 Attempt at fixing inline video player
6 years ago
Thibaut Girka 1cb7fe932d Focus the UI when pressing Escape in the CW field
6 years ago
Thibaut Girka a8e896af12 Fix fav/boosts hotkeys not working on detailed statuses
6 years ago
Thibaut Girka ccf5ddfd88 Handle alt+enter in the spoiler input as shortcut for secondary post
6 years ago
Thibaut Girka bf559a477a Really fix HotKeys
6 years ago
Thibaut Girka d21c9f08e5 Define some local-settings hints
6 years ago
Thibaut Girka c40ba63f42 Add support for hints (or extended descriptions) in local-settings pages
6 years ago
Thibaut Girka 56773bc55c Change “preferences” icon to match settings page icon
6 years ago
Thibaut Girka 065a19b18b Add icons for each of the local-setting pages
6 years ago
Thibaut Girka e968dcea13 Fix app-wide hotkeys randomly failing to work
6 years ago
Thibaut Girka 3f68e9ed11 Move “Show action buttons in collapsed toots” option
6 years ago
Thibaut Girka caa56b01a9 Switch from selects to radio buttons for local settings, improve styling
6 years ago
Thibaut Girka 58cbb9ef8f [Glitch] Change documentation URL
6 years ago
Thibaut Girka b4bab7eb35 Do not scroll timelines when *closing* media modals
6 years ago
Thibaut Girka 72305816ea [Glitch] Add a confirmation dialog when hitting reply and the compose box isn't empty
6 years ago
Thibaut Girka 1476e653ec Make hidden media clickable in account media gallery
6 years ago
Thibaut Girka c2f963256c Add media description (or status spoiler) in account media gallery
6 years ago
Thibaut Girka e9f2659066 [Glitch] Honour displayMedia setting in accountMedia gallery
6 years ago
Thibaut Girka 536d95ae7c [Glitch] Add support for new display_media setting
6 years ago
Spencer Alves 981a41ca2c Add option to hide action bar in collapsed toots
6 years ago
David Yip d698c06aa8 Merge pull request #681 from ThibG/glitch-soc/fixes/accessibility
6 years ago
David Yip 278d21bb0b Merge pull request #755 from ThibG/glitch-soc/features/optional-reply-selection
6 years ago
David Yip dc8da22a73 Merge pull request #754 from ThibG/glitch-soc/fixes/scroll-compose-into-view
6 years ago
David Yip a469f72e3b Merge pull request #745 from ThibG/glitch-soc/fixes/grey-out-button
6 years ago
Thibaut Girka e7ddcf50ab Make pre-selection of usernames optional when replying to a toot
6 years ago
Thibaut Girka 39b29ae6eb Fix styling issue in “Compose box options” local settings page
6 years ago
Thibaut Girka d27b7d7645 Scroll to textarea when composing a toot
6 years ago
Thibaut Girka c454db6f11 [Glitch] Adjust beforeUnload conditions
6 years ago
Thibaut Girka 0081bf3784 Disable the “TOOT” button (and secondary toot button) if the toot text is empty
6 years ago
Thibaut Girka b865cf7018 [Glitch] Display verified links in glitch flavor
6 years ago
Thibaut Girka c25d8949e3 [Glitch] Add edit profile action button to profile
6 years ago
Thibaut Girka cb333daa72 [Glitch] Fix “Toots” tab highlighting for replies and media timelines
6 years ago
Thibaut Girka 6af379cf53 Prevent clicks on video from initiating selections
6 years ago
Thibaut Girka 495b50e3ab Fix thread CW expansion not being reset when changing threads
6 years ago
Thibaut Girka 9631397395 [Glitch] Highlight active tab in action bar
6 years ago
Thibaut Girka 634a1ddc6a Autofocus comment textarea in report modal
6 years ago
Thibaut Girka 6acc3e1fbd Auto-focus emoji picker's search field
6 years ago
Thibaut Girka 22a48adabc Fix composer actions modal
6 years ago
Thibaut Girka 12abb0f530 Fix media description in various media modals
6 years ago
Thibaut Girka 22de1c6c17 [Glitch] Hide floating action button on thread views
6 years ago
Thibaut Girka e6aa730195 [Glitch] After click to embed video, autoplay it
6 years ago
Thibaut Girka ddbf9887cd [Glitch] Click card to embed external content
6 years ago
Thibaut Girka 6e3625c5bc [Glitch] Fix oEmbed image_modal src.
6 years ago
Thibaut Girka c48345969f [Glitch] Ensure link thumbnails are not stretched to super low quality
6 years ago
Thibaut Girka 9b7139099f [Glitch] Add embed_url to preview cards
6 years ago
Thibaut Girka 3dc5051f03 Add preferences for notification badges
6 years ago
Thibaut Girka 46fcc9fd96 Move compose box options to their own page
6 years ago
Thibaut Girka 9193dde5eb Add unread notifications badge to the mobile navbar
6 years ago
Thibaut Girka 9f86627233 Add unread notifications badge to the navigation bar
6 years ago
Thibaut Girka dc381facbd Add notification badge to favicon
6 years ago
Thibaut Girka 44b647abe7 Count unread notifications when window loses focus
6 years ago
Thibaut Girka 3fd407b859 Keep track of unread notifications when the notification column isn't mounted
6 years ago
Thibaut Girka d465da45b4 Pause video playback if toot is collapsed or CWs folded (fixes #146)
6 years ago
Thibaut Girka 9002ec066a Fix interactions between CW and sensitive flag when spoilersAlwaysOn is set
6 years ago
Thibaut Girka aaa3de166f Fix emoji autosuggest when using a CDN for assets
6 years ago
Thibaut Girka 4567e42341 Media gallery styling closer to upstream's
6 years ago
Thibaut Girka 34ecec8c85 Add admin links to status and account menus (fixes #673)
6 years ago
Thibaut Girka c11159af5f [Glitch] Add aria-label to floatingActionButton
6 years ago
Thibaut Girka 7ed6f60a74 Fixes columns scrolling to top when opening media modal
6 years ago
Thibaut Girka 46166b8676 [Glitch] Give focused status a sensible aria-label for screen readers
6 years ago